Watch Free TV on Kodi! Stream Pluto TV's 100+ channels of news, sports, and the Internet's best, completely free on your Kodi device.

Available from my beta repo and the Official Kodi repository

Features:
  • Standard Kodi plugin UI
  • Easy IPTV-Simple integration including VOD support! w/Automatic IPTV Simple setup provided by IPTV manager add-on.
  • The official plugin is found in the Kodi repository and authorized by the provider.
  • Direct Pluto TV API Access, all meta and related content provided directly from Pluto.TV.
  • Sort content by channel category, view channel lineups, access live feeds, and VOD content.
  • HD Quality streams.
  • Supports integration to PseudoTV Live
